This Sources Sought Synopsis (SSS) is in support of Market Research being conducted by the Alabama Air National Guard - Birmingham International Airport, Birmingham AL, to identify Advantor authorized maintenance providers. Providers can be competitive or a Small Business Set-Aside. This is not a Request for Proposal (or solicitation) or an indication that a contractual commitment will exist for this requirement. The 117 Air Refueling Wing located at Birmingham International Airport, Birmingham AL, is requesting information, pursuant to FAR PART 10, in support of Market Research to identify potential sources for contractors who can provide maintenance, service and on-site certification training on USAF approved Advantor Proprietary equipment (Intrusion Detection System) and software.
Contractor shall provide all personnel, equipment, supplies, facilities, transportation, tools, materials, supervision, and non-personal services necessary to venue support.
The proposed North American Industry Classification Systems (NAICS) Code is 811213, which has a corresponding Size Standard of $11M. The Government is interested in all businesses to include, Large Business, Small Business, Small Disadvantaged Businesses 8(a)'s,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Businesses, Hub zone Businesses, and Women-Owned Small Businesses. The government requests that interested parties respond to this notice if applicable and identify your small business status to the identified NAICS code. Interested parties must be authorized to maintain and service Proprietary Advantor equipment and software and must provide written authorization from Advantor stating such. Additionally, please provide any anticipated teaming arrangements, along with a description of similar services offered to the Government and to commercial customers for the past three years. Any responses involving teaming agreements should delineate between the work that will be accomplished by the prime, and the work accomplished by the teaming partners.
